Population Overview
Mound village is a small community located in Louisiana. The total population is 24. It ranks as the 484th most populous out of 487 cities and towns in Louisiana.
Age Demographics
The median age in Mound village is 63.8 years. This is 69% higher than the state median of 37.8 years. Only 0.0% of residents are under 18, indicating fewer families with children. 12.5% of residents are 75 or older, suggesting a significant retirement-age population with implications for healthcare services and senior housing.
Economy, Income & Housing
The poverty rate stands at 0.0%. This is 100% lower than the state poverty rate of 18.9%. This exceptionally low poverty rate indicates strong economic prosperity across the community. The unemployment rate is 0.0%. This is 100% lower than the state rate of 6.3%. The median home value is $337,500. Housing costs are 62% higher than the state median of $208,700. 77.8% of occupied housing units are owner-occupied. This homeownership rate is 16% higher than the state average of 67.3%.
Race & Ethnicity
Mound village has a predominantly White (non-Hispanic) population, comprising 95.8% of all residents. The White (non-Hispanic) population is significantly higher than the state average (95.8% vs 56.2%).
Education
25.0% of residents aged 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her. This is 6% lower than the state rate of 26.6%. Nationally, 35.0% of adults hold at least a bachelor's degree. The high school graduation rate (or equivalent) is 100.0%. Notably, 16.7% of adults hold a graduate or professional degree, indicating a highly educated workforce.
Data Sources & Methodology
All demographic data for Mound village, Louisiana is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ates (2019-2023). The ACS collects data from approximately 3.5 million households annually, providing reliable estimates for communities of all sizes. Comparisons are made against Louisiana state averages and national averages calculated from the same dataset. Rankings reflect the city's position among all 487 Census-designated places in Louisiana.
